  • Astrud Gilberto wasn't "The Girl from Ipanema." When Antonio Carlos Jobim wrote the song, he was doing so about a pretty woman that he used to see in his Ipanema neighborhood in Rio de Janiero. Astrud is from the Bahia region of Brazil, and was married to Joao Gilberto, the Father of Bossa Nova.
